What industries benefit the most from AI-driven careers?AI is transforming industries such as finance, healthcare, marketing, technology, and manufacturing. Companies in these sectors actively seek professionals who can integrate AI to drive efficiency and innovation.
-
Do I need a technical background to succeed in AI-related roles?Not necessarily. Many AI roles, such as AI-driven marketing, business intelligence, and AI-assisted project management, require strategic thinking rather than deep coding expertise. There are structured programs designed for both technical and non-technical professionals.
-
What are the first steps to incorporating AI into my career?Start by taking AI courses tailored to your industry, engaging with AI communities, and applying AI tools in real-world scenarios. Hands-on experience with AI-powered platforms can accelerate your learning curve.
